Chakundapalli - Digapahandi, Ganjam

Chakundapalli is a village situated in the Digapahandi tehsil of Ganjam district, Odisha. It is located approximately 20 km from Patapur and around 60 km from Chatrapur. Sahadeva Tikarapada serves as the Gram Panchayat for Chakundapalli village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chakundapalli is 412477. The village covers a total geographical area of 184 hectares and falls under the 761055 pincode. Digapahandi is the nearest town, located about 20 km away.

Chakundapalli village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Digapahandi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Berhampur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Chakundapalli

As per Census 2011, Chakundapalli village has a total population of 212 people, consisting of 104 males and 108 females. The village has 50 households and a sex ratio of 1,038 females per 1,000 males. There are 27 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 104 literate and 108 illiterate residents. Additionally, 30 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 76 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Chakundapalli

Chakundapalli is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Golanthra, while the nearest airport is Utkela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 119.3 km.
